Volleyball Drops Two On First Day Of UIC Invitational


Box Score vs. Indiana  //  Box Score vs. Illinois-Chicago

CHICAGO –
Eastern Kentucky suffered a pair of 3-1 losses to Indiana and Illinois-Chicago on the first day of the UIC Invitational in Chicago.
 
Indiana won by scores of 25-15, 18-25, 25-21 and 25-20.  Illinois-Chicago beat EKU (7-4) by scores of 25-23, 24-26, 25-14 and 25-11.
 
Against Indiana (7-1), senior Alexis Plagens led all players with 17 kills.  She made only five errors in 39 attacks for a .308 hitting percentage.  Freshman Celina Sanks finished with 11 kills.  Freshman Ciera Koons had a team-best four blocks.
 
Morgan Leach led Indiana with 14 kills.
 
EKU finished with six fewer kills than the Hoosiers, due in part to committing 11 service errors.
 
Plagens had a team best 14 kills against Illinois-Chicago (4-5).  Sanks finished with 12 kills, only three errors and a .290 attack percentage. 
 
UIC had four players record 12 or more kills, led by Stephenee Yancy with a match-best 19.  She had only five errors in 39 attempts for a .359 attack percentage.  As a team the Flames totaled 65 kills and a .315 attack percentage.
 
Eastern will conclude play at the UIC Invitational on Saturday with matches against Western Illinois at 11 a.m. and Buffalo at 6 p.m.
